Odin is a 10 year old male Siberian Husky available for adoption at Pets In Need in Palo Alto. I have fostered him in my apartment, and he's a great roomie. He's calm, quiet, gentle and affectionate. He's a mature guy, with lots of love to give. Odin walks nicely on a loose lead and is interested in other dogs and animals, but doesn't like dogs getting too nosy. He is very friendly with people without being jumpy or clingy.
